Heidi Moseson, PhD MPH

Senior Research Scientist
Oakland, California

As a Senior Research Scientist at Ibis, Heidi (she/her) is an epidemiologist whose past and current research includes epidemiologic studies to improve methods and understanding in reproductive health research. Presently, Heidi’s research focuses on evaluating safety and effectiveness of self-managed medication abortion in various contexts, measuring the impact of new abortion restrictions in the US, developing a more accurate clinical and research screening tool for transgender and nonbinary people, testing strategies to reduce under-reporting of sensitive experiences in surveys, and understanding the family planning needs and experiences of transgender and gender-expansive people. Heidi’s methodologic expertise is in study design and implementation, measurement development and testing, and causal inference methods; she has authored over 45 peer-reviewed publications. Heidi received her undergraduate degree in Human Biology and International Relations from Stanford University; a Masters in Public Health (MPH) in Epidemiology & Biostatistics from the University of California, Berkeley; and a PhD in Epidemiology from the University of California, San Francisco.
